3D model of a high-performance simple supported triangular truss bridge for FFF 3D printing, PLA filament, University academic coursework design, ultra-light and high load-bearing, one-piece integral molding (no assembly allowed), no support material needed for printing (fits laboratory no-support printing parameters). Strictly comply with the 150mm clear span requirement, the two ends of the bridge are flat support structures, can stand independently stably without any external support, the support end width is 10mm to ensure stable placement on the table. A 10mm wide load hanger groove is reserved at the absolute midpoint of the bridge (the center of the 150mm span), the upper and lower chords at the hanger position are thickened to 3mm, and the surrounding truss units are encrypted to prevent local fracture under load.
